Now I have over 10-20 accounts I monitor, somewhere in the forwarding proccess (server side) along with the keep copy, and using multiple machines there was a fobar on my end. I simply turned off "keep a copy on server" I will almost bet also, we all have more thn one email address and that the "reply to" field is populated with one of the other email addresses we are using. In all of the cases here, I will almost bet a buffalo nickle that we have in our settings "save a copy on server for xx days" and the box that states delete items from server when I delete them does not work.
